首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么在推送到字符串时,已经转换为char的字节似乎没有正确的类型?

在推送到字符串时,已经转换为char的字节似乎没有正确的类型的原因可能是由于字符编码的问题。在计算机中,字符编码是将字符映射为二进制数据的方式。常见的字符编码包括ASCII、UTF-8、UTF-16等。

当将字节转换为字符串时,需要根据字符编码将字节正确地解析为对应的字符。如果在转换过程中使用了错误的字符编码,就会导致字节无法正确地转换为相应的字符,从而出现类型错误的情况。

为了解决这个问题,可以尝试以下几个步骤:

  1. 确定源字节的正确字符编码。可以通过查看源字节的来源或者与数据提供者进行沟通来获取正确的字符编码信息。
  2. 使用正确的字符编码将字节转换为字符串。在大多数编程语言中,都提供了相应的方法或函数来进行字节到字符串的转换,并且可以指定字符编码。
  3. 验证转换结果是否正确。可以通过打印或调试输出转换后的字符串,检查是否符合预期的结果。

在云计算领域中,推送字符串时的字节转换问题可能会涉及到网络通信、数据传输等方面。在这种情况下,可以考虑使用腾讯云的相关产品来解决问题,例如:

  • 腾讯云CDN(内容分发网络):通过在全球部署的节点,加速数据传输,提高网络传输效率,减少字节转换错误的可能性。了解更多:腾讯云CDN产品介绍
  • 腾讯云VPC(虚拟私有云):提供安全可靠的网络环境,确保数据传输的稳定性和安全性,减少字节转换错误的风险。了解更多:腾讯云VPC产品介绍
  • 腾讯云API网关:提供统一的API入口,对外提供服务,可以在请求和响应中进行字符编码的转换,确保数据的正确传输。了解更多:腾讯云API网关产品介绍

通过使用腾讯云的相关产品,可以提高数据传输的可靠性和安全性,减少字节转换错误的发生。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券